Union branch closes due to alleged criminal activity

In a shocking turn of events, a state branch of a prominent construction union has been forced into administration following a slew of troubling allegations. The accusations, which include claims of bullying, intimidation, and criminal connections, have sparked outrage within the industry.

The implications of these allegations are far-reaching, with concerns about the impact on both members of the union and the wider construction community. The decision to place the branch into administration signifies the seriousness of the situation and the need for immediate action to address these issues.
